Output e5626d16ecbc1110b453d28673339d721fcb3a6443cbef1b4af3bd2c50ada576:1

value
2930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e45ffc442047131897627cae36517a4e3fe7785 OP_EQUAL
address
3EfHjQUhGw5CYV1W86XJWp4apSyoNanewa
transaction
e5626d16ecbc1110b453d28673339d721fcb3a6443cbef1b4af3bd2c50ada576
spent
true